From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p2 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ms0.migadu.com with LMTPS id aIjhHiPqA2EAbwEAgWs5BA (envelope-from ) for ; Fri, 30 Jul 2021 14:01:39 +0200 Received: from aspmx1.migadu.com ([2001:41d0:2:4a6f::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p2 with LMTPS id iKaEGiPqA2HBRAAAB5/wlQ (envelope-from ) for ; Fri, 30 Jul 2021 12:01:39 +0000 Received: from mail.notmuchmail.org (nmbug.tethera.net [IPv6:2607:5300:201:3100::1657]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id ECAF0FCD0 for ; Fri, 30 Jul 2021 14:01:38 +0200 (CEST) Received: from nmbug.tethera.net (localhost [127.0.0.1]) by mail.notmuchmail.org (Postfix) with ESMTP id 365BA291C0; Fri, 30 Jul 2021 08:01:33 -0400 (EDT) Received: from mail-wr1-x42b.google.com (mail-wr1-x42b.google.com [IPv6:2a00:1450:4864:20::42b]) by mail.notmuchmail.org (Postfix) with ESMTPS id C02132881E for ; Sat, 7 Nov 2020 08:05:48 -0500 (EST) Received: by mail-wr1-x42b.google.com with SMTP id p1so4052648wrf.12 for ; Sat, 07 Nov 2020 05:05:48 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:subject:date:message-id:mime-version; bh=q+em1DzIjUO8Rf1W1CiZvb5r/3X0FRUAVMe41fyyg+0=; b=ETBPaq8mxLa27j2kSC/mYR+PABmveGXDknX1jwmNg57nw1NegHNWpjSMyaTmCn0Lzr Mvq85o60A0REC1Pc/PRceTn1LeMrFf/AaAC93nPPs0YptcKVAOFfgBFR8pCgTJyiCk0l CKEc/iI0+UBd2Fu1SbuFY5UzuiWwpjZO2eC1p9oRfuuhg67Eww9DUw6GcukGEgHaITpz 2jZ2FdXpep6dKaSc0SYNzcLopEDNxS+KAPzQuSnF+mIl7vmwsLcLUEKwIDnwfnJ6KpDI dgOKsPCXbVtzcGMe52yLqfRPbpIo5bTyP/fgfiytKD9lFcTXggl3WyqHSfprz0nMF4Gq 90uQ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:subject:date:message-id:mime-version; bh=q+em1DzIjUO8Rf1W1CiZvb5r/3X0FRUAVMe41fyyg+0=; b=d+9lJLkU1DhHDE9pB6Z+DArK1VZBGhNoCoqPItt8qWd7Qexpc9hwSZg9jLWQM6PaGf WtRs1mgkX/CBC55vV5v/Xs17iqeyC8UXDBhzsfs5W+bOHA7aglmidUCFADyzgRWL7fLN Wp0j+xyxhmZyLqsrfN9qnmVjM0eT5TTXRxZULuiCe0NTC/LQdHH5MAPcUUH+tv8IaUmM tGlNRdh+XMTi0FE4hGVeJ8q5MNb+s4VzWeKHpa48PgWd0ZDHvHZz5Awc61hN9krSFQZO uv5WevYq48mCYpGWC1d07kn2+KD7lxGOzOoGjFZj5KJmeI1vRaSprhNtFakvZk1Otsym U07A== X-Gm-Message-State: AOAM531lwJAbnkUjNSopgexQ1wRgeHPR0tWlB7Q6I/pB0Gw9342IYQOK s2eC6KkO/ap+NGNPVetDuYKd5htTmSx2Xg== X-Google-Smtp-Source: ABdhPJyOcU01FOc4x3ru7CsouhQ5DL1JPqb0/3PvjQLmXPCjzYCDiH81sfxCVxcyZ+YoSEoy8d9ibA== X-Received: by 2002:adf:91c6:: with SMTP id 64mr7662467wri.192.1604754346981; Sat, 07 Nov 2020 05:05:46 -0800 (PST) Received: from lili ([88.126.110.68]) by smtp.gmail.com with ESMTPSA id o197sm6416208wme.17.2020.11.07.05.05.45 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 07 Nov 2020 05:05:46 -0800 (PST) From: zimoun To: notmuch@notmuchmail.org Subject: emacs frontend and quote highlight Date: Sat, 07 Nov 2020 14:05:45 +0100 Message-ID: <86sg9lz592.fsf@gmail.com> MIME-Version: 1.0 X-MailFrom: zimon.toutoune@gmail.com X-Mailman-Rule-Hits: nonmember-moderation X-Mailman-Rule-Misses: dmarc-mitigation; no-senders; approved; emergency; loop; banned-address; member-moderation; header-match-notmuch.notmuchmail.org-0 Message-ID-Hash: USAOITJBPCZTYEQ4KLJRVNVOIS6ZEGJ6 X-Message-ID-Hash: USAOITJBPCZTYEQ4KLJRVNVOIS6ZEGJ6 X-Mailman-Approved-At: Fri, 30 Jul 2021 12:01:31 -0400 X-Mailman-Version: 3.2.1 Precedence: list List-Id: "Use and development of the notmuch mail system." List-Help: List-Post: List-Subscribe: List-Unsubscribe: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it X-Migadu-Flow: FLOW_IN 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1627646499;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ding:list-id:list-help: list-unsubscribe:list-subscribe:list-post:dkim-signature; bh=97MmTPMimWdeWhqTRyWyRyi3niYQVuQMHdwTKAcGE3A=; b=jedk7QHmrsjejU+tUwnNWp6F2tJfSEHjHJN4qrMfdPhausCYQwCXfVC6Ky9KOVFpjTgLBK m5fB6zI+A7SIdZ1lMjKONlJiQhf0GjzSVIxP6QlNUbhZMEaGLNqcjS1xwEorim4RSYDI4X Az0qtw7JuFFQmRj6HxFXqBNKsdwL1fqmQkz3jttyK9e/zLlqR4jsckYN5IL+QWwhQYPqIi fY57Ve/N+F1i0YxbXhhBe/CLH03blE+skOJ376jo9FuS1+e+yzug2cQPdEZ562b6amDbLf cUtdX5h5xY6yuTqtYUYzsRDDktHhsHA4i80VtIptUf88w3QvwhZxyQTyk+NTCA==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1627646499; a=rsa-sha256; cv=none; b=L0aGeZ9sdQUq08tQJgvb+iCcsKfoO+ReQla5QWUbQOFAQ3J3kCYlmljE5JwSHaS3iKZdsH amzii34ZTOX8pIrCB+iAbihvL17xjMlVS06o+ghl0GFadJQP/YaLUSBg4NSzcIkoO6IiBT jEiqaEz+Pv5J2WUXoJ9w+XawiuJZA8lw4ta2BZaVPi6nI9i5PMNxElJOxxXfQBbASmowNx /RrD9m5SDcvZESRaIji4/2woUacT+soOe2hnfwC8BmXrPFw1UF/ftFv2OowCCnEeEzLrBD KPqB/7qmd73/7lg4xMKB9uZBgbdleaBRgIXNbWBpMiKARgoQshmeMQc40x3zZA==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("body hash did not verify") header.d=gmail.com header.s=20161025 header.b=ETBPaq8m;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none); spf=pass (aspmx1.migadu.com: domain of notmuch-bounces@notmuchmail.org designates 2607:5300:201:3100::1657 as permitted sender) smtp.mailfrom=notmuch-bounces@notmuchmail.org X-Migadu-Spam-Score: 2.36 Authentication-Results: aspmx1.migadu.com; dkim=fail ("body hash did not verify") header.d=gmail.com header.s=20161025 header.b=ETBPaq8m; dmarc=fail reason="SPF not aligned (relaxed)" header.from=gmail.com (policy=none); spf=pass (aspmx1.migadu.com: domain of notmuch-bounces@notmuchmail.org designates 2607:5300:201:3100::1657 as permitted sender) smtp.mailfrom=notmuch-bounces@notmuchmail.org X-Migadu-Queue-Id: ECAF0FCD0 X-Spam-Score: 2.36 X-Migadu-Scanner: scn0.migadu.com X-TUID: YMO/KJEi6yrj Dear, (Please keep me CC since I do not subscribe to the mailing list.) Thank you for this great tool. I reading all the emails from GNU Guix project via the Emacs frontend of Notmuch. Sometimes, the patches are attached inline and something like that happens: --8<---------------cut here---------------start------------->8--- [..] ;;; @@ -179,7 +180,7 @@ to call-with-database." make-device-nodes (wal-mode? #t) #:allow-other-keys) - "Initialize the given ROOT directory. Use BOOTCFG and BOOTCFG-LOCATION to + "Initialize the given ROOT directory. Use BOOTCFG and BOOTCFG-LOCATION to install the bootloader configuration. If REGISTER-CLOSURES? is true, register REFERENCES-GRAPHS in the store. If @@ -187,6 +188,20 @@ DEDUPLICATE? is true, then also deduplicate files common [..] --8<---------------cut here---------------end--------------->8--- Therefore, all the highlighting of quotes is broken. Because the attached inline patch does not respect the open/close quote. And worse this misleading highlight is propagated to all the thread. My questions are: - Is it possible to control the open/closing message per message? Even when viewing all the thread. - Is it possible to globally turn off the highlight of quotes? Thank you in advance for any comment or tips. All the best, simon